Partial Derivatives
Partial derivatives are used while we want to investigate the effect of one independent variable on dependent variable. For illustration, the revenues of a farmer may depend on two variables that is; the amount of fertilizer applied and as well the type of the natural soil.
Assume ∏= 30x2y + y2 + 50x + 60y
Whereas ∏ = annual revenue in £ '000'
x = type of soil
y = amount of fertilizer applied
